2. Army Evaluation

Army evaluation of the Winter Battle provides essential insights into the dynamics of the battle, shifting past a easy recounting of occasions to discover the strategic and tactical selections made by each the Finnish and Soviet forces. These analyses, usually offered inside books devoted to the conflict, present useful context for understanding the shocking Finnish success in opposition to a numerically superior enemy. Inspecting these army features reveals the crucial position of management, terrain, expertise, and logistics in shaping the result of this traditionally vital battle.

  • Finnish Defensive Technique

    Finnish defensive technique, relying closely on maneuver warfare, exploitation of terrain, and the “motti” tactic (encircling and isolating enemy models), proved remarkably efficient. Books exploring this side usually element the usage of ski troops, camouflage, and data of the native surroundings to disrupt Soviet provide traces and inflict heavy casualties. This evaluation helps clarify how a smaller pressure might stand up to a bigger, better-equipped opponent for an prolonged interval.

  • Soviet Army Doctrine and its Shortcomings

    Soviet army doctrine throughout the Winter Battle, influenced by the purges of skilled officers and an overreliance on mechanized warfare, proved ill-suited to the tough Finnish winter and tough terrain. Analyses inside related literature usually spotlight the Purple Military’s logistical challenges, insufficient winter clothes and tools, and the impression of poor management on troop morale and effectiveness. These elements contributed considerably to Soviet setbacks within the early levels of the conflict.

  • The Position of Know-how and Tools

    The impression of expertise and tools, such because the Finnish use of the Suomi KP/-31 submachine gun and the Soviet deployment of tanks, is a key space of army evaluation. Books exploring this side look at the effectiveness of various weapons programs within the particular circumstances of the Winter Battle. This consists of evaluation of the constraints of Soviet armor in deep snow and forests, contrasted with the Finnish emphasis on lighter, extra cell infantry models.

  • Impression of International Support and Worldwide Involvement

    Whereas restricted, international help and worldwide involvement performed a task within the Winter Battle. Army analyses inside books on the topic usually assess the impression of volunteer fighters, materials help from nations like Sweden and Nice Britain, and the diplomatic efforts to mediate a peace settlement. This side highlights the geopolitical context of the battle and its connection to the broader tensions of the interval main as much as World Battle II.

4. Political Context

Understanding the political context of the Winter Battle is essential for deciphering the occasions main as much as the battle, the selections made throughout the conflict, and its lasting penalties. Books concerning the Winter Battle that delve into this context present readers with the mandatory background to understand the advanced interaction of worldwide relations, ideological clashes, and nationwide pursuits that formed this pivotal second in historical past. This exploration illuminates the motivations of the concerned events and the broader geopolitical panorama inside which the conflict unfolded.

  • Soviet Expansionism and the Molotov-Ribbentrop Pact

    The Soviet Union’s need for territorial enlargement and the institution of a buffer zone in opposition to potential threats from the West performed a big position within the invasion of Finland. The Molotov-Ribbentrop Pact’s secret protocols, dividing Jap Europe into spheres of affect between the Soviet Union and Nazi Germany, offered the political cowl for Soviet aggression. Books exploring this side element the negotiations, strategic calculations, and the pact’s implications for Finland’s sovereignty and safety. This context helps clarify the Soviet Union’s willingness to resort to army pressure in opposition to its smaller neighbor.

  • Finnish Neutrality and Relations with European Powers

    Finland’s precarious place as a impartial nation bordering a robust and expansionist Soviet Union is a vital factor of the political context. Books analyzing this side discover Finland’s diplomatic efforts to keep up its independence, its relations with different European powers like Nice Britain and France, and the challenges of balancing nationwide safety considerations with the need to keep away from battle. Understanding Finland’s political maneuvering within the pre-war interval supplies insights into the diplomatic failures that in the end led to conflict.

  • Worldwide Reactions and the League of Nations

    The worldwide response to the Winter Battle, together with the expulsion of the Soviet Union from the League of Nations and the restricted materials help offered to Finland by different nations, reveals the advanced political dynamics of the interval. Books inspecting this side analyze the position of worldwide organizations, the constraints of collective safety mechanisms, and the affect of realpolitik on the selections made by numerous nations. This context helps clarify the worldwide neighborhood’s restricted capability to successfully intervene and forestall the battle.

  • Publish-Battle Political Panorama and the Continuation Battle

    The political penalties of the Winter Battle, together with the territorial concessions made by Finland within the Moscow Peace Treaty and the following alliance with Nazi Germany throughout the Continuation Battle, are essential for understanding the long-term impression of the battle. Books exploring this side analyze the shifting alliances, the impression of the conflict on Finnish home politics, and the long-term implications for Finland’s relationship with the Soviet Union. This context highlights the lasting geopolitical penalties of the Winter Battle and its affect on subsequent conflicts.
